    Well, after driving an 1100 mile round trip, the thing that stands out is 'What were they thinking when they substituted lane departure for Lane Keep Assist'? I LOVED LKA in my 2010 ATP, and I just assumed that lane departure would be, at least, the same, or maybe improved so as not to drop out as much. This is not the case. I would gladly trade it in a heartbeat for LKA. In my dreams, I see them restoring it in a firmware update (not going to happen, I know). Like I said, I can dream.
    Even if the alarm goes off, I can't feel the steering wheel nudge at all. I've tried it on an empty road, and, nothing. The car does park itself, so I know all the mechanics are there.

    Toyo Nanoenergy A29 on our Prime. Noisy & harsh. Pressures of 35F/34R do not help the ride. In the Michelin line, I'd look closely at the Premier A/S. Quiet, great wet traction. There is always a trade off between tread life, traction, and rolling resistance. I'll pick traction as number 1 for my needs.

    Like--drivetrain. Smooth transition electric, gas, electric. Good handling. Comfy seats. Gas mileage is turning out great. Looks are good. Plenty of power.

    Don't like--dash & controls are a hodgepodge; fire the VP in charge of this. Big video screen is unreadable at certain sun angles through the side window. Can't find a voice command to blank the screen for night. Can't find a way for an audible lane departure warning. Want a way to lock the cable while charging away from home. Heads up display could show more info. Lack of a spare tire.

    Jury's still out--giant rear window. Can't program the Homelink garage door opener.

    A minor dislike:

    Have to set charge schedule with vehicle on. with the Pip, u could set charge timer with vehicle off. Just gotta change habit and 'member to set before powering vehicle down.

    A very big like:

    The pip used 1 mile of EV to go the 0.7 mile uphill from house to top of subdivision, the Prime uses 0.7 EV to go the 0.7 mile.

    And fwiw, Prime is only $18 more a year to insure than pip.
